To start with, I did the two things one should do when faced with a problem: introspect and get at it. Introspection (and asking as many of my current readers on Discord as were online during my ranting hours), made it fairly obvious that the issue was twofold. A minor issue was an overabundance of erotic content. Alright, fixed easily enough, lewd wall ended. The major issue, however, was that I was far from the only one having to put on the tighter belt.
Fundamentally, I am the end of the distribution chain. By that I mean that my writing is, by the truest definition, a luxury product. Worse (for me), it’s a luxury product you don’t actually have to pay for. Not only do I put the vast majority of my writing out for free, I also compete with other people that do. I do not loathe this, but it does make for a fairly difficult situation when people are cutting expenses out of their bills. Why would your patronage not be among the first things to cut?

Now, on… request? Recommendation? Of one of my long-time supporters (you know who you are), I started tracking my words written per day this year. The results are… interesting. Again, as of me writing this, I am still 11 days out from the end of the year, but it seems that I have written an average of about 3200 words per day this year, with about 40 days in there where I did not write a single word.
I don’t know how much of those 40 days is my unorthodox sleep schedule “stealing” days from me. I’ll keep an eye on this next year, because that’s an unacceptable amount of wasted time to me. There’s also a few days I just forgot to log.
My buffer remained around the sturdy 20 this entire year. I dipped to around 15 for a little while in February, which was about the month where I considered if I would have to quit. Not the mindset for productivity, as you can imagine. Seasonal depression do be hitting.
